Freesports https://www.freesports.tv/ is on Freeview CH64 if you are in suitable coverage area and have suitable equipment. ITV4 and Quest occasionally show sports.0

AS above channel 64 Free Sports an offshoot of Premier Sports does show sports .
You may need to retune to get ch 64 and needs good reception .
https://www.ontvtonight.com/uk/guide/listings/channel/5310705194/freesports.html
BBC ITV Ch 4 and Ch 5 have sports .
But a dedicated UK sports channel is a paid for service .
However sports covers many sports from football to snowboarding all depends upon what the user wants .
